WebJun 6, 2024 · The Binary Hamming code Using the idea of creating parity bits with the XOR operator, we can create what is called the Hamming [7, 4] -code. We will combine multiple bits to create each of the parity bits for this code. This code will take in a four-bit input and encode it into a seven-bit codeword. describe the climate in alice springsWebFeb 24, 2024 · A code for which the Hamming bound is exact is called a perfect code. More formally, the Hamming weight of a string chrysomerophyceaeWebSep 18, 2014 · 2 Answers Sorted by: 1 That is indeed a parity check matrix for a length 15 binary Hamming code. In general, let C be the code with parity check matrix ( 1 2 2 2 ⋯ r 2), where k 2 denotes the column vector containing the digits of k in binary, padded with the appropriate number of 0 s at the top. Then C is a length 2 r − 1 binary Hamming code. chrysomeloideaWebHamming codes are distance-3 linear block codes, so they can be used for single error correction (SEC) or dual error detection (DED).
